《Visual FoxPro》课程教学资源(PPT课件)第五章 数据库的基本操作

Visual FoxPro 第虽章 缴謁聲的蒸作 isual Gox Pro
Visual FoxPro 1 VisualFoxPro

Visual FoxPro 51数据库的建立 52数据库的操作 53建立与修改数据库表
Visual FoxPro 2 5.1 数据库的建立 5.2 数据库的操作 5.3 建立与修改数据库表

Visual FoxPro 5.1数据年的建立 511建立数据库文件 在 Visual Foxpro中,建立数据库文件可以采用菜单和命令两 种操作方式。 1菜单操作方式 选择“文件”菜单项中的“新建”命令,将出现“新建”对话 框。在“新建”对话框中选择“数据库”单选按钮,再单击 “新建文件”按钮,出现“创建”对话框。在“创建”对话 框中输入数据库文件名和保存位置。选择“保存”按钮,系 统将打开数据库设计器
Visual FoxPro 3 5.1.1 建立数据库文件 在Visual FoxPro中,建立数据库文件可以采用菜单和命令两 种操作方式。 1.菜单操作方式 选择“文件”菜单项中的“新建”命令,将出现“新建”对话 框。在“新建”对话框中选择“数据库”单选按钮,再单击 “新建文件”按钮,出现“创建”对话框。在“创建”对话 框中输入数据库文件名和保存位置。选择“保存”按钮,系 统将打开数据库设计器。 5.1 数据库的建立

Visual FoxPro 在数据库设计器上有一个浮动的数据库设计器工具栏,可以利 用数据库设计器工具栏快速访问与数据库相关的选项。在菜 单栏中有“数据库”菜单项,其中包含了各种可用的数据库 命令。此外,在数据库设计器中任意空白区域单击鼠标右键, 会弹出一个快捷菜单,其中也包含了可用的数据库命令。 单击数据库设计器的关闭按钮可以关闭数据库设计器。至此, 已经建立了一个数据库文件,不过由于还没有添加任何表和 其他对象,所以只是建立了一个空的数据库
Visual FoxPro 4 在数据库设计器上有一个浮动的数据库设计器工具栏,可以利 用数据库设计器工具栏快速访问与数据库相关的选项。在菜 单栏中有“数据库”菜单项,其中包含了各种可用的数据库 命令。此外,在数据库设计器中任意空白区域单击鼠标右键, 会弹出一个快捷菜单,其中也包含了可用的数据库命令。 单击数据库设计器的关闭按钮可以关闭数据库设计器。至此, 已经建立了一个数据库文件,不过由于还没有添加任何表和 其他对象,所以只是建立了一个空的数据库

Visual FoxPro 2命令操作方式 建立数据库文件也可以采用命令,其格式是: CREATE DATABASE[数据库文件名|?] 其中指定生成的数据库文件,若省略扩展名, 则默认为dbc。如果未指定数据库文件名或用“?代替数据 库文件名, Visual FoxPro会弹出“创建”对话框,以便用 户选择数据库存放的位置和输入数据库名。保存后该数据库 文件被建立,并且自动以独占方式打开该数据库。 使用该命令建立数据库后并不打开数据库设计器,只是建立一 个新的数据库文件并打开此数据库
Visual FoxPro 5 2.命令操作方式 建立数据库文件也可以采用命令,其格式是: CREATE DATABASE [|?] 其中指定生成的数据库文件,若省略扩展名, 则默认为.dbc。如果未指定数据库文件名或用“?”代替数据 库文件名,Visual FoxPro会弹出“创建”对话框,以便用 户选择数据库存放的位置和输入数据库名。保存后该数据库 文件被建立,并且自动以独占方式打开该数据库。 使用该命令建立数据库后并不打开数据库设计器,只是建立一 个新的数据库文件并打开此数据库

Visual FoxPro 512向数据库添加自由表 在vsua| FoxPro中,每个表可以有两种存在状态:自由表 或数据库表。使用自由表还是数据库表来保存要管理的数据, 取决于管理数据之间是否存在关系以及关系的复杂程度。如 果用户要保存的数据关系比较简单,使用自由表就够了。如 果要保存的数据需要多个表,表和表之间又存在相互关系, 这时就必须建立一个数据库,把这些表添加进数据库,此时 可以认为这个数据库拥有添加进来的表,但用户数据仍然存 储在数据库表中。数据库表文件与自由表文件一样,其扩展 名仍然为dbf 有了数据库文件,就可以向数据库添加表了。通常,表只能 属于一个数据库文件,如果想将一个数据库中的表移到其他 数据库,必须先从数据库中移去该数据库表使之变成自由表, 然后才能将其添加到另一数据库中
Visual FoxPro 6 5.1.2 向数据库添加自由表 在Visual FoxPro中,每个表可以有两种存在状态:自由表 或数据库表。使用自由表还是数据库表来保存要管理的数据, 取决于管理数据之间是否存在关系以及关系的复杂程度。如 果用户要保存的数据关系比较简单,使用自由表就够了。如 果要保存的数据需要多个表,表和表之间又存在相互关系, 这时就必须建立一个数据库,把这些表添加进数据库,此时 可以认为这个数据库拥有添加进来的表,但用户数据仍然存 储在数据库表中。数据库表文件与自由表文件一样,其扩展 名仍然为.dbf。 有了数据库文件,就可以向数据库添加表了。通常,表只能 属于一个数据库文件,如果想将一个数据库中的表移到其他 数据库,必须先从数据库中移去该数据库表使之变成自由表, 然后才能将其添加到另一数据库中

Visual FoxPro 向数据库添加表的方法是:在数据库设计器单击数据库设计器 工具栏的“添加表”按钮,在“打开”对话框选择要添加表 的表名,单击“确定”按钮,这样,自由表被添加进数据库 中,它成为数据库表。也可以通过“数据库”菜单或“数据 库”快捷菜单,将表添加到数据库中。 在数据库设计器中先选中一个数据库,然后单击数据库设计 器工具栏的“移去表”按钮,或在“数据库”莱单中选择 移去”命令,可以移去或删除数据库中的表
Visual FoxPro 7 向数据库添加表的方法是:在数据库设计器单击数据库设计器 工具栏的“添加表”按钮,在“打开”对话框选择要添加表 的表名,单击“确定”按钮,这样,自由表被添加进数据库 中,它成为数据库表。也可以通过“数据库”菜单或“数据 库”快捷菜单,将表添加到数据库中。 在数据库设计器中先选中一个数据库,然后单击数据库设计 器工具栏的“移去表”按钮,或在“数据库”菜单中选择 “移去”命令,可以移去或删除数据库中的表

Visual FoxPro 513为数据库表建立索引 为了建立表之间的永久关联,需要为数据库表建立索引。为数 据库表建立索引的方法是:选定数据库表,单击数据库设计 器工具栏的修改表按钮,弹出表设计器窗口,在表设计器窗 口单击索引选项卡,在索引名、类型、表达式各栏依次输入 有关内容
Visual FoxPro 8 5.1.3 为数据库表建立索引 为了建立表之间的永久关联,需要为数据库表建立索引。为数 据库表建立索引的方法是:选定数据库表,单击数据库设计 器工具栏的修改表按钮,弹出表设计器窗口,在表设计器窗 口单击索引选项卡,在索引名、类型、表达式各栏依次输入 有关内容

Visual FoxPro 51.4建立表之间的永久联系 表之间的永久联系是基于索引建立的一种永久关系,这种联系 被作为数据库的一部分而保存在数据库中。当在“查询设计 器”或“视图设计器”中使用表时,这种永久联系将作为表 间的默认连接条件保持数据库表之间的联系。 表之间的永久联系在数据库设计器中显示为表索引之间的连接 线。操作方法是:在数据库设计器对话框,首先,用鼠标左 键选中父表中的主索引字段,保持按住鼠标左键,并拖至与 其建立联系的子表中的对应字段处,再松开鼠标左键,数据 库中的两个表间就有了一个连线,其永久关系就已建立完成
Visual FoxPro 9 5.1.4 建立表之间的永久联系 表之间的永久联系是基于索引建立的一种永久关系,这种联系 被作为数据库的一部分而保存在数据库中。当在“查询设计 器”或“视图设计器”中使用表时,这种永久联系将作为表 间的默认连接条件保持数据库表之间的联系。 表之间的永久联系在数据库设计器中显示为表索引之间的连接 线。操作方法是:在数据库设计器对话框,首先,用鼠标左 键选中父表中的主索引字段,保持按住鼠标左键,并拖至与 其建立联系的子表中的对应字段处,再松开鼠标左键,数据 库中的两个表间就有了一个连线,其永久关系就已建立完成

Visual FoxPro 在数据库的两个表间建立永久联系时,要求两个表的索引中至 少有一个是主索引。必须先选择父表的主索引,而子表中的 索引类型决定了要建立的永久联系类型。如果子表中的索引 类型是主索引或候选索引,则建立起来的就是一对一关系。 如果子表中的索引类型是普通索引,则建立起来的就是一对 多关系。 10
Visual FoxPro 10 在数据库的两个表间建立永久联系时,要求两个表的索引中至 少有一个是主索引。必须先选择父表的主索引,而子表中的 索引类型决定了要建立的永久联系类型。如果子表中的索引 类型是主索引或候选索引,则建立起来的就是一对一关系。 如果子表中的索引类型是普通索引,则建立起来的就是一对 多关系
按次数下载不扣除下载券;
注册用户24小时内重复下载只扣除一次;
顺序:VIP每日次数-->可用次数-->下载券;
- 《Visual FoxPro》课程教学资源(PPT课件)第二章 Visual FoxPro操作基础.ppt
- 《Visual FoxPro》课程教学资源(PPT课件)第九章 结构化程序设计.ppt
- 《Visual FoxPro》课程教学资源(PPT课件)第三章 Visual FoxPro的数据及其运算.ppt
- 《Visual FoxPro》课程教学资源(PPT课件)第七章 查询与视图设计.ppt
- 《Visual FoxPro》课程教学资源(PPT课件)第一章 数据库系统基础知识.ppt
- 《微型计算机原理与接口技术》课程PPT教学课件:第9章 串行通信与串行接口.ppt
- 《微型计算机原理与接口技术》课程PPT教学课件:第8章 并行通信和并行接口8255A.ppt
- 《微型计算机原理与接口技术》课程PPT教学课件:第7章 输入输出接口.ppt
- 《微型计算机原理与接口技术》课程PPT教学课件:第6章 半导体存储器.ppt
- 《微型计算机原理与接口技术》课程PPT教学课件:第5章 汇编语言与汇编程序.ppt
- 《微型计算机原理与接口技术》课程PPT教学课件:第4章 汇编语言程序设计.ppt
- 《微型计算机原理与接口技术》课程PPT教学课件:第3章 8086的寻址方式和指令系统.ppt
- 《微型计算机原理与接口技术》课程PPT教学课件:第2章 8086微处理器.ppt
- 《微型计算机原理与接口技术》课程PPT教学课件:第1章 微型计算机基础知识.ppt
- 《微型计算机原理与接口技术》课程PPT教学课件:第11章 可编程定时/计数器8253.ppt
- 《微型计算机原理与接口技术》课程PPT教学课件:第10章 中断控制器.ppt
- 高等学校教材:人民邮电出版社《计算机应用基础》课程PPT教学课件_第8章 网页设计基础(FrontPage 2/2).ppt
- 高等学校教材:人民邮电出版社《计算机应用基础》课程PPT教学课件_第8章 网页设计基础(FrontPage 1/2).ppt
- 高等学校教材:人民邮电出版社《计算机应用基础》课程PPT教学课件_第7章 Internet服务.ppt
- 高等学校教材:人民邮电出版社《计算机应用基础》课程PPT教学课件_第6章 网络基础(计算机网络).ppt
- 《Visual FoxPro》课程教学资源(PPT课件)第八章 Visual FoxPro项目管理器.ppt
- 《Visual FoxPro》课程教学资源(PPT课件)第六章 SQL语言的应用.ppt
- 《Visual FoxPro》课程教学资源(PPT课件)第十一章 表单设计与应用.ppt
- 《Visual FoxPro》课程教学资源(PPT课件)第十三章 报表与标签设计.ppt
- 《Visual FoxPro》课程教学资源(PPT课件)第十二章 菜单设计.ppt
- 《Visual FoxPro》课程教学资源(PPT课件)第十四章 数据库应用系统开发.ppt
- 《Visual FoxPro》课程教学资源(PPT课件)第十章 面向对象程序基础.ppt
- 《Visual FoxPro》课程教学资源(PPT课件)第四章 表的基本操作.ppt
- 《计算机网络教程》培训资料:TCP/IP(1/2).doc
- 《计算机网络教程》培训资料:TCP/IP(2/2).doc
- 《电子商务与系统开发》课程PPT教学课件:第九章 电子商务系统安全设计.ppt
- 《电子商务与系统开发》课程PPT教学课件:第六章 UML基础.ppt
- 《电子商务与系统开发》课程PPT教学课件:第七章 基于UML的系统分析与设计.ppt
- 《电子商务与系统开发》课程PPT教学课件:第三章 系统分析.ppt
- 《电子商务与系统开发》课程PPT教学课件:第十一章 电子商务系统实施与维护.ppt
- 《电子商务与系统开发》课程PPT教学课件:第十章 电子商务网站设计.ppt
- 《电子商务与系统开发》课程PPT教学课件:第四章 电子商务系统设计.ppt
- 《电子商务与系统开发》课程PPT教学课件:第五章 电子商务应用系统设计.ppt
- 《电子商务与系统开发》课程PPT教学课件:第一章 概论.ppt
- 《电子商务与系统开发》课程PPT教学课件:第八章 电子商务支付系统设计.ppt